"Healthy Women-Healthy Lives" First Annual Women's Health Conference & Expo at Nova Southeastern University.
The goal of the "Healthy Women-Healthy Lives" conference & expo is to enhance the lives and welfare of women and to raise funds to help support the Susan G. Komen Foundation. 
x-small text small text medium text large text


    /24-7PressRelease/ - BOCA RATON, FL, May 03, 2007 - To Celebrate Women's Health Week, The Wellness Mentors, Nova Southeastern University, The Life Extension Foundation, Community Health Services of South Florida, OBIUS, AMGEN, Nursing Spectrum and WTPS 1080 AM Radio are co-sponsoring a women's health conference and expo for health care professionals and the general public on Saturday, May 19th, from 8 a.m. to 4 p.m. at Nova Southeastern University, in Fort Lauderdale, Florida. The conference is designed to provide participants with up-to-date information on prevention and treatment of important health issues facing women. Lectures will be presented on a variety of key health topics including polycystic ovarian disease, heart disease, breast cancer, self-love, mind, body and spirit connection, alternative, integrative and holistic medicine.

The day's events will kick off with a complimentary continental breakfast and an opportunity for attendees to have their body mass index (BMI) measured, posture screening, massage therapy, self-breast examination, and more, as they tour the exhibit hall. With more than 30 organizations participating, "Healthy Women-Healthy Lives" promises to provide an abundance of helpful information. Community organizations including the American Cancer Society, Susan G. Komen Foundation, North Broward Hospital District, Cleveland Clinic Hospital, Florida Cancer Institute and American Heart Association will be on-hand for the event.

After a brief welcome and opening remarks from Kandee G, WTPS 1080 am Talk Radio, Dr. Linda Gettinger-Dinner, founder of The Wellness Mentors and organizer of the conference will present a talk on " The Greatest Love of All: Self-Love!"Other topics for the day include, "Healthy Heart Talk" Dr. Marianela Areces Cardiovascular surgeon from Cleveland Clinic, "Say No to the Flow" with Dr. Lanalee Sam from Elite OB/GYN, "Polycystic Ovarian Syndrome", with Kay Mullings from Life Extension Foundation and "Breast Cancer Trends" with Dr. Elizabeth Tan-Chiu from Florida Cancer Research Institute. During the complimentary buffet luncheon, attendees will meet Laurie Stein from Channel 4 (CBS). She will be sharing her personal journey and struggle in surviving Breast Cancer. Following the keynote, attendees have the opportunity to experience Zumba and continue touring the exhibit hall.

In the exhibit hall, attendees have the opportunity to meet with local, national and international companies that have donated their time, money and services to this event. The afternoon focuses much on holistic medicine, and begins with Dr. Howard Dinner from Community Health Services of South Florida, who will talk about treatment options in "Integrative Medicine" and Dr. Stephanie Harris, from Lynn University will talk about the 'Mind/Body/Spirit Connection." Kandee G, an internationally known motivational speaker will offer a very dynamic talk that will be uplifting and extremely empowering. Final comments and many thanks will be offered by Dr. Linda Gettinger-Dinner at the conclusion of the day's events.
